/** Return first free pixmap */ |
static int find_free_pixmap(void) |
{ |
int i; |
|
for (i=0;i < MAX_PIXMAPS;i++) |
if (!pixmaps[i].data) |
return i; |
return -1; |
} |
|
/** Save viewport to pixmap */ |
static int save_vp_to_pixmap(int vp) |
{ |
int pm; |
pixmap_t *pmap; |
viewport_t *vport = &viewports[vp]; |
int x,y; |
int rowsize; |
int tmp; |
|
pm = find_free_pixmap(); |
if (pm == -1) |
return ELIMIT; |
|
pmap = &pixmaps[pm]; |
pmap->data = malloc(screen.pixelbytes * vport->width * vport->height); |
if (!pmap->data) |
return ENOMEM; |
|
pmap->width = vport->width; |
pmap->height = vport->height; |
|
rowsize = vport->width * screen.pixelbytes; |
for (y=0;y < vport->height; y++) { |
tmp = (vport->y + y) * screen.scanline + vport->x * screen.pixelbytes; |
memcpy(pmap->data + rowsize*y, screen.fbaddress + tmp, rowsize); |
} |
return pm; |
} |
|
/** Draw pixmap on screen |
* |
* @param vp Viewport to draw on |
* @param pm Pixmap identifier |
*/ |
static int draw_pixmap(int vp, int pm) |
{ |
pixmap_t *pmap = &pixmaps[pm]; |
viewport_t *vport = &viewports[vp]; |
int x,y; |
int tmp, srcrowsize; |
int realwidth, realheight, realrowsize; |
|
if (!pmap->data) |
return EINVAL; |
|
realwidth = pmap->width <= vport->width ? pmap->width : vport->width; |
realheight = pmap->height <= vport->height ? pmap->height : vport->height; |
|
srcrowsize = vport->width * screen.pixelbytes; |
realrowsize = realwidth * screen.pixelbytes; |
|
for (y=0; y < realheight; y++) { |
tmp = (vport->y + y) * screen.scanline + vport->x * screen.pixelbytes; |
memcpy(screen.fbaddress + tmp, pmap->data + y * srcrowsize, realrowsize); |
} |
} |
